Texas Instruments LP2986IMX-5.0 technical specifications, attributes, parameters and parts with similar specifications to Texas Instruments LP2986IMX-5.0.
- Lifecycle StatusNRND (Last Updated: 1 week ago)
- MountSurface Mount
- Mounting TypeSurface Mount
- Package / Case8-SOIC (0.154, 3.90mm Width)
- Number of Pins8
- Operating Temperature-40°C~125°C
- PackagingTape & Reel (TR)
- JESD-609 Codee0
- Part StatusNot For New Designs
- Moisture Sensitivity Level (MSL)1 (Unlimited)
- Number of Terminations8
- ECCN CodeEAR99
- Terminal FinishTin/Lead (Sn/Pb)
- SubcategoryOther Regulators
- Packing MethodTR
- TechnologyBIPOLAR
- Terminal PositionDUAL
- Terminal FormGULL WING
- Peak Reflow Temperature (Cel)235
- Number of Functions1
- Base Part NumberLP2986
- Pin Count8
- Current - Supply (Max)3.7mA
- Number of Outputs1
- Voltage - Input (Max)16V
- Output Voltage5V
- Output TypeFixed
- Max Output Current200mA
- Output ConfigurationPositive
- Quiescent Current100μA
- Control FeaturesEnable
- Accuracy1 %
- Output Voltage 15V
- Number of Regulators1
- Min Input Voltage2.1V
- Protection FeaturesOver Current, Over Temperature, Short Circuit
- Current - Quiescent (Iq)120μA
- Voltage Dropout (Max)0.35V @ 200mA
- PSRR65dB (1kHz)
- Dropout Voltage180mV
- Dropout Voltage1-Nom0.18V
- Min Current Limit250mA
- Height1.75mm
- Length4.9mm
- Width3.91mm
- Thickness1.58mm
- Radiation HardeningNo
- RoHS StatusNon-RoHS Compliant
- Lead FreeContains Lead
